A) 1

Slope = m

Equation for slope: m = (y2 - y1)/ (x2 - x1)

(3, -2) and (-4, -9)
x1, y1 x2, y2

m = (-9 - (-2)) / (-4 - 3)
= (-7) / (-7)
m = 1

Remember: two negatives make a positive
